When was Noura Jackson arrested?

After Shelby County sheriffs interrogated Noura Jackson for months about her mother’s murder, they arrested her on Sept. 29, 2005, and charged her with first-degree murder for her mother’s death. Noura Jackson was unable to make the $500,000 bond, so she spent more than three years in jail awaiting trial.

How long was Noura Jackson in jail?

On March 27, 2009, the jury sentenced Noura Jackson, then 22 years old, to 20 years and nine months in prison for killing her mother. ABC news. Judge Christopher Craft presided over Noura Jackson's trial for murder. “I think Noura Jackson had a very fair trial, and she was obviously guilty.

When was Noura Jackson released from prison?

August 2016 : After serving 11 years in prison, Noura Jackson was released 15 months after she signed the Alford plea. Since her mother’s family does not support Noura Jackson, she lived with Ansley Larsson, a family friend, when she was released from prison.

Did Noura Jackson's fingerprints show up on pillows?

Noura’s fingerprints were not found at the scene of the crime– a point which defense attorney Valerie Corder highlighted in trial. When the prosecution called a DNA expert to the stand, Valerie questioned whether she found Noura Jackson’s DNA on pillows, pillow cases, sheets, or light switch. The expert simply responded: “No, I did not.”

Who was Noura's father?

On January 26, 2004, Noura’s father, Nazmi Hassaneigh, was shot and killed at the gas station/convenience store he owned. At the time, Nazmi was divorced from Jennifer Jackson. Surveillance tape from inside the store shows the killer entering his convenience store around 10pm.
